Regional Operations Director Milling - Decatur, IL

PRIMARY PURPOSE:
This key operational role is responsible for the safe and efficient operation of multiple plants working to support the company’s overall business mission and goals.  This position is a leading role in driving excellence and developing a high performance teams.  This position will provide leadership to plant management staff, assessing plant operations, overseeing capital expenditures and ensuring proper implementation of Safety, Environmental, Quality, and Production programs at assigned US Milling facilities. The role requires a good communicator who can nurture extraordinary interdepartmental, commercial and customer relationships will be most successful.
This position requires a strategic and process-driven thinker who through collaboration with the Centers of Excellence (CoE) and business leaders will optimize the sites and drive sustainable, high performance for environmental, health, safety, quality, food safety, people, efficiency, cost, and asset optimization. The Director of Regional Operations reports directly to the VP of Milling and Ag Services Operations.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ES & ACCOUNTABILITIES:

  • Direct operational needs of the business and manage facilities in a manner consistent with good business practices of the Company.
  • Provide leadership to location personnel on all Corporate-required programs and policies, including Safety, Environmental, Quality and Production.
  • Be a safety champion by promoting safe behavior, implementing safety programs and oversight of safety training requirements.
  • Work closely with corporate Quality to help implement food safety/sanitation/quality programs to ensure the facilities are compliant with the law, regulatory requirements, and company programs along with continuously looking for improvements in QA programs. 
  • Work with facility managers to develop an annual operation plan to include productivity and efficiency improvements, automation, quality advancements and employee development.
  • Ensure all facilities are operating at best capacity and all equipment and inventory assets are maintained appropriately.
  • Coordinate and execute capital expenditures and ensure projects are completed in a timely, cost-effective manner.
  • Ensure facilities are managing all production-related expenses (payroll/overtime, headcount, inventory, equipment repairs, maintenance, and supplies).
  • Responsible for providing leadership to management staff, including hiring, training and coaching of personnel
  • Responsible for identifying and executing cost management initiatives.
  • Develop and support employees to achieve personal, regional and corporate goals.
  • Engage and align with Center of Excellence to optimize growth and asset reliability.
  • Partner with commercial to ensure optimal business needs in designated locations.
POSITION REQUIREMENTS:
  • University degree (or equivalent applicable work experience)
  • Five+ years of experience in Agriculture manufacturing (preferably feed/food plant experience), 2+ years’ experience with multiple plant responsibility, and prior experience with operating and expense capital budgeting, asset realization, and plant project management.
  • Must possess proficiency in Microsoft Office programs (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Outlook) and basic PC skills.
  • Strong leadership and verbal/written communications skills.
  • History of working safely and have a reputation for promoting and getting involved in safety improvement efforts.
  • Proven experience working successfully in a fast paced environment with the ability to prioritize tasks and be decisive and results-oriented in the interest of maximizing profit potential.
  • Must have a proven record of building relationships with people at all levels of the organization.
  • Willingness to travel at least 40% of time in order to spend time at assigned operations facilities
